DFC 4000 HybriDynamic Front Brake Pads
Dynamite Friction DFC 4000 HybriDynamic Brake Pads deliver consistent pedal feel and responsive braking for daily driving. This front disc brake pad set is built for 1985-1987 Honda Prelude, 1986-1989 Honda Accord, and 1986-1989 Acura Integra applications, with a hybrid friction material chosen for balanced performance and value.
Key Features
- Part number: 4000-0334-00
- Front disc brake pad set with 4 pads
- Hybrid friction material composition
- Integrally molded friction material attachment
- Low dust and low noise characteristics
- Prepared for a mechanical pad wear sensor
- Pad wear sensor not included
- Mounting hardware not included
- Outer and inner pad height: 48.5 mm (1.909 in)
- Outer and inner pad width: 127 mm (5 in)
- Outer and inner pad thickness: 14.9 mm (0.587 in)

Installation Notes and Tips
Verify rotor condition, caliper operation, and pad fitment before installation. Because mounting hardware is not included, reuse only serviceable hardware or replace it separately as needed. The pads are prepared for a mechanical wear sensor, so confirm your vehicle’s brake setup before installation on the front axle.
